I Face Account Theft and Denied Recovery Despite Proof on My Ubisoft Account

My Ubisoft account was hacked, and everything was changed—the email, password, and username—all of which had remained the same since the day I created the account. Even though I had 2FA enabled, the hacker somehow managed to disable it. All of this happened in under three minutes. According to the login history, my Turkey-based account was accessed from Singapore.
I contacted Ubisoft support within hours of the breach, providing proof of ownership, including purchase history and unusual login records. Despite this, Ubisoft claimed their security systems are top-tier and that they could see the data I submitted in their database, but they still refused to confirm I was the rightful owner.
I have submitted 10–11 support requests, and each time I either received the same copy-paste reply or was told they couldn’t locate the account or verify my identity.
